分布式架構:Couchbase數(shù)據(jù)庫采用分布式架構,可以橫向擴展以處理大規(guī)模數(shù)據(jù)集。它提供了自動數(shù)據(jù)分片和負載平衡功能,可以在多個節(jié)點上存儲和處理數(shù)據(jù)。 高性能:Couchbase數(shù)據(jù)庫采用內(nèi)
Couchbase與其他NoSQL數(shù)據(jù)庫的不同之處包括以下幾點: 數(shù)據(jù)模型:Couchbase是一個基于文檔的數(shù)據(jù)庫,數(shù)據(jù)以文檔的形式存儲,并使用JSON格式進行表示。而其他NoSQL數(shù)據(jù)庫可能采
Couchbase Mobile 是一個開源的 NoSQL 數(shù)據(jù)庫解決方案,專門為移動應用程序設計。它由三個核心組件組成: Couchbase Lite:一個嵌入式的 NoSQL 數(shù)據(jù)庫,可以在移動
規(guī)劃和部署Couchbase集群需要考慮多個方面,包括硬件需求、數(shù)據(jù)分片、節(jié)點配置、備份和恢復等。以下是一個基本的Couchbase集群規(guī)劃和部署步驟: 硬件需求:根據(jù)預期的負載量和數(shù)據(jù)量確定需要
Couchbase Eventing是一個用于處理和響應數(shù)據(jù)庫變更事件的功能。它允許用戶在文檔插入、更新或刪除時觸發(fā)自定義函數(shù),從而實現(xiàn)各種自動化任務和工作流程。Eventing使用JavaScrip
Couchbase中的觸發(fā)器是一種數(shù)據(jù)庫對象,用于在特定的事件發(fā)生時自動執(zhí)行預定義的操作。這些事件可以是文檔的插入、更新或刪除,觸發(fā)器可以是預定義的JavaScript函數(shù),用于執(zhí)行特定的邏輯。觸發(fā)器
Couchbase是一個面向文檔的NoSQL數(shù)據(jù)庫,通常用于存儲大量的非結構化數(shù)據(jù)。在處理并發(fā)訪問和鎖定問題時,您可以考慮以下幾種方法: 使用CAS(Compare-and-Swap)操作:Cou
在Couchbase中實現(xiàn)安全認證和授權可以通過以下步驟實現(xiàn): 配置SSL/TLS:首先,您可以配置Couchbase集群使用SSL/TLS來加密數(shù)據(jù)傳輸,并確保數(shù)據(jù)在傳輸過程中是安全的。 配
Couchbase Server實現(xiàn)水平擴展的方法是通過水平分片和副本機制。 水平分片:Couchbase Server將數(shù)據(jù)分割成多個片段,然后將這些片段分布在不同的節(jié)點上。每個片段都包含一部分
Couchbase Server是一個開源的NoSQL數(shù)據(jù)庫管理系統(tǒng),專門設計用于高性能、可擴展性和低延遲的數(shù)據(jù)存儲和檢索。它是一個分布式數(shù)據(jù)庫系統(tǒng),可以在多個節(jié)點上運行,并支持水平擴展,以滿足不斷增